Output d6ccb2becdbcbd39f2182c0f08a4e410178beb7b0a03f733004e6b331e2ba35d:0

value
3868524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89abc1aafe6c63651ac7935d5f775084c36bb10a OP_EQUAL
address
3EExFgBkZeTfSzjXG6Qko4cWeGynUFVj7b
transaction
d6ccb2becdbcbd39f2182c0f08a4e410178beb7b0a03f733004e6b331e2ba35d
confirmations
482572
spent
true